代理服务器的实际应用场景及其常见功能
一、引言
随着互联网技术的飞速发展,代理服务器作为一种重要的网络组件,在各个领域的应用越来越广泛。
它可以作为防火墙,保护内部网络安全;可以作为数据缓冲区,提高网络访问速度;还可以帮助用户实现隐私保护等。
本文将对代理服务器的实际应用场景及其常见功能进行详细分析。
二、代理服务器的定义与基本原理
代理服务器是一种网络服务器,它充当客户端和服务器之间的中间层,接收客户端的请求并将其转发给目标服务器。
同时,代理服务器还可以接收来自目标服务器的响应,并将其返回给客户端。
通过这种方式,代理服务器可以实现网络请求的处理、管理和控制。
三、代理服务器的实际应用场景
1. 企业内部网络应用
在企业内部网络中,代理服务器可以作为防火墙,保护企业内部网络的安全。
通过代理服务器,企业可以实现对内部网络的访问控制,防止外部恶意攻击和病毒入侵。
同时,代理服务器还可以对企业内部网络的数据进行监控和管理,提高网络管理效率。
2. 互联网访问应用
在访问互联网时,代理服务器可以帮助用户实现缓存功能,提高网络访问速度。
当用户访问某个网站时,代理服务器会先将网站内容缓存到本地,当用户再次访问该网站时,代理服务器可以直接将缓存的内容发送给用户,避免了直接向目标服务器请求数据的过程,从而提高网络访问速度。
代理服务器还可以帮助用户实现隐私保护。
用户的真实IP地址会被代理服务器隐藏,从而保护用户的个人信息不被泄露。
3. 远程访问应用
对于需要远程访问公司内部网络的用户,代理服务器可以起到桥梁的作用。
通过代理服务器,用户可以远程访问公司内部资源,如文件共享、打印机共享等。
这种方式可以方便用户在异地办公时获取公司内部资源,提高工作效率。
四、代理服务器的常见功能
1. 缓存功能
代理服务器具有缓存功能,可以将访问过的网站内容保存在本地缓存中。
当用户再次访问相同网站时,可以直接从缓存中获取数据,提高网络访问速度。
这对于频繁访问的网页或文件非常有用。
2. 隐私保护
代理服务器可以帮助用户隐藏真实IP地址,保护用户的个人信息不被泄露。
这对于保护个人隐私具有重要意义。
同时,使用代理服务器还可以避免地理位置限制,让用户能够访问某些特定地区的网站或服务。
3. 过滤和控制网络请求
代理服务器可以过滤和控制网络请求,防止用户访问不良网站或恶意代码。
这对于维护网络安全、提高工作效率具有重要意义。
代理服务器还可以实现用户身份验证和访问控制,确保只有授权用户才能访问特定资源。
4. 数据压缩和传输优化
代理服务器可以对数据进行压缩和优化,减少数据传输的时间和带宽消耗。
这对于提高网络传输效率、降低运营成本具有重要意义。
同时,代理服务器还可以实现数据的加密传输,确保数据传输的安全性。
五、结论
代理服务器在实际应用中具有广泛的应用场景和多种功能。
它可以作为防火墙保护企业内部网络安全;可以作为缓存服务器提高网络访问速度;可以帮助用户实现隐私保护;还可以过滤和控制网络请求、优化数据传输等。
随着互联网技术的不断发展,代理服务器的应用场景和功能将越来越广泛。
评论一下吧
取消回复